How To Fix /SMB/Q2P_DEPLOY028 - Table: &1 Message: &2


SAP Error Message - Details

  • Message type: E = Error

  • Message class: /SMB/Q2P_DEPLOY -

  • Message number: 028

  • Message text: Table: &1 Message: &2

  • What is the cause and solution for SAP error message /SMB/Q2P_DEPLOY028 - Table: &1 Message: &2 ?

    The SAP error message /SMB/Q2P_DEPLOY028 typically relates to issues encountered during the deployment of a solution or application in the SAP environment, particularly in the context of SAP Business Technology Platform (BTP) or SAP S/4HANA Cloud.

    Cause:

    The error message /SMB/Q2P_DEPLOY028 usually indicates that there is a problem with the deployment process, which could be due to various reasons, such as:

    1. Missing or Incorrect Configuration: Required configuration settings may be missing or incorrectly set up.
    2. Dependency Issues: There may be dependencies on other components or services that are not met.
    3. Data Issues: The data in the specified table (&1) may be inconsistent or invalid, leading to deployment failures.
    4. Authorization Issues: The user executing the deployment may not have the necessary authorizations to perform the action.
    5. Technical Errors: There could be underlying technical issues, such as network problems or system performance issues.

    Solution:

    To resolve the error, you can take the following steps:

    1. Check Configuration: Review the configuration settings related to the deployment. Ensure that all required parameters are correctly set.
    2. Review Dependencies: Verify that all dependencies for the deployment are satisfied. This may involve checking other components or services that need to be active or properly configured.
    3. Data Validation: Inspect the data in the specified table (&1) for any inconsistencies or invalid entries. Correct any issues found.
    4. Authorization Check: Ensure that the user has the necessary authorizations to perform the deployment. You may need to consult with your SAP security team.
    5. Consult Logs: Check the application logs or system logs for more detailed error messages that can provide additional context on the failure.
    6. Retry Deployment: After addressing the above points, attempt the deployment again to see if the issue persists.
